Transaction 108b39cd5bcecceec73f93a00240e59fb02511211d422bc2186e888b4f1eab4b
1 Input
1 Output
-
108b39cd5bcecceec73f93a00240e59fb02511211d422bc2186e888b4f1eab4b:0
- value
- 43655
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42c8b4b9dfe726a789f8231c499707a2e1e109c0 OP_EQUAL
- address
- 37n8xVueNXxA1ucG11d48Xv41ujH4y7vHA